The format should be:
suppress gen_id 1, sig_id 1070

Make sure that you have an uncommented   include
on
snort.conf  for
threshold.conf.

Also you could comment out  sid_id 1070 in
web-misc.rules

Many use oinkmaster to automatically update new
Snort sigs and keep mods
to their Snort rules.

Hi all,
I try to suppress this one event .  
WEB-MISC WebDAV search access
I added suppress sid_id 1070 in the
threshold.conf.
Is this right?
